2015-12-08 105 views
1

我想積極使用可視化我的應用程序響應時間。Plotly與實時可視化

我有一個日誌/ csv文件生成的數據有一個時間戳與它關聯,但沒有按升序或降序記錄。由於這些是響應時間值,所以時間戳並不是按順序排列的。

爲了繪製這些日誌/ csv的圖形,人們如何接近可視化是正確的。這些數據如何實時可視化?如何實時完成排序以使圖形正確。

我想積攢下來,所以如果有人可以幫助我用情節語言進行解釋,那就太棒了。

編輯..

這裏是jmeter日誌的樣子。

timeStamp,elapsed,label,responseCode,responseMessage,threadName,dataType,success,bytes,grpThreads,allThreads,URL,Filename,Latency,SampleCount,ErrorCount,Hostname,Connect 
1449603672335,1336,HTTP URL,200,OK,Thread Group 1-1,text,true,135143,2,2,http://SiteName,,447,1,0,HostName,208 
1449603673533,817,HTTP URL,200,OK,Thread Group 1-2,text,true,135147,2,2,http://SiteName,,316,1,0,HostName,46 
1449603674720,622,HTTP URL,200,OK,Thread Group 1-1,text,true,135149,3,3,http://SiteName,,213,1,0,HostName,51 
1449603675364,588,HTTP URL,200,OK,Thread Group 1-2,text,true,135151,3,3,http://SiteName,,200,1,0,HostName,47 
1449603675511,628,HTTP URL,200,OK,Thread Group 1-3,text,true,135147,3,3,http://SiteName,,235,1,0,HostName,44 
+0

時間戳是一個Jmeter時間戳?是請求發出時還是收到響應時的時間戳?你能從日誌中發佈摘錄嗎? – RaGe

回答

0

可能不是你正在尋找的東西,但:因爲這些都是響應時間測量,你真的關心完美的秩序嗎?如果您擔心標籤,我建議您添加timeStampelapsed值,它們會給您樣本結束的時間戳 - 並且這將在日誌中按照適當的排序順序。

您還可以設置sampleresult.timestamp.start=false將樣本結束時間戳記錄到日誌中,而不是樣本開始時間戳記。

+0

如果我不關心訂購時間戳的順序,那麼圖表看起來很糟糕。直到我命令時間戳,圖表不出來正確。 – PurnaSatyaP

+0

也許應該有一個方法讓jmeter按順序輸出日誌。你知不知道怎麼? – PurnaSatyaP

+0

'sampleresult.timestamp.start = false'默認值爲true – RaGe